Seasoned Chemical-free Growing Secrets for a Bountiful Harvest
Achieving a fantastic organic garden and a substantial harvest demands more than just planting bulbs. Commence with nutrient-dense soil – amending it with compost and well-rotted plant material is vital. Explore crop cycling to avoid disease and improve soil health. Water deeply and frequently, encouraging strong root growth. Mulch your rows with natural material like shredded bark to retain moisture, suppress invasive species, and regulate soil temperature. Lastly, draw beneficial insects like predatory beetles by sowing mixed plants.

Easy Natural Horticulture Techniques You Can Employ Now
Getting started with chemical-free gardening doesn't need to be complicated! People readily begin with some straightforward practices. Consider using compost to enrich your earth . Layering organic matter with leaves helps hold hydration and prevent weeds . To conclude, companion planting – placing friendly plants close by – can enhance growth and reduce insect difficulties.
